Why You Should Hire an Asbestos Attorney

A knowledgeable asbestos lawyer can help you bring a claim against people responsible for your exposure. They can also help you through a lawsuit or settlement to get the best outcome.

Mesothelioma and lung cancer can be caused by asbestos exposure in high-risk professions such as construction workers shipyard workers, and Navy seamen. An experienced New York asbestos lawyer can help make the legal process less complicated and improve your chances of securing compensation for the damages you suffered.

Experienced in Asbestos and Mesothelioma Litigation

An asbestos lawyer should be experienced in handling mesothelioma cases and other asbestos-related cases. They should also be aware of the laws in their respective states as well as state-specific asbestos regulations that may impact the outcome of your case. Some states, for example have laws that require mesothelioma cases meet certain standards and requirements to ensure that victims receive the compensation that they deserve.

Asbestos is a fibrous rock that is mined across the world. It is utilized in consumer and construction products due to its strength, flexibility and heat resistance. However, it can be dangerous when it becomes airborne and absorbed into the lung. Asbestos exposure is linked to mesothelioma and lung cancer.

Victims should consult a seasoned mesothelioma attorney to help them file a lawsuit against the companies that exposed them to asbestos. These lawyers will prepare an effective mesothelioma lawsuit that pinpoints the asbestos exposure of the victim and who exposed them to it. They will then find possible liable parties and seek financial compensation from them.

A mesothelioma claim that is successful will result in a substantial settlement, which could be used to pay medical bills, lost wages, and other expenses. It can also pay compensation to a victim's loved ones if they die from asbestos-related ailments. A reliable mesothelioma law firm will do their best to ensure that their clients receive the most favorable outcome from their case.

The most successful mesothelioma attorneys will have a proven track record of success in holding asbestos companies accountable for their negligence and misconduct. They will understand the details of asbestos litigation which includes state and local laws, and be able to utilize these laws to create a strong mesothelioma lawsuit that maximizes the victim's financial compensation.

Asbestos is a fatal cancer that kills thousands of people each year. These victims need financial compensation to pay their medical expenses, lost income and other expenses. They should be compensated for the suffering and pain they've suffered as a result. The disease could have been avoided. A mesothelioma lawyer who is reputable can assist them in obtaining this compensation.

Knowledge of State Laws

A reputable asbestos attorney must be aware of all asbestos-related laws in the state in which you live. This information can help you file a suit against asbestos manufacturers, distributors and employers who exposed to you to the dangers of this mineral. They can also assist you to claim asbestos trust funds set up by bankrupt companies which are responsible for asbestos contamination.

A lawyer who has a proven track record of success in mesothelioma lawsuits is an absolute necessity. This includes recent wins, substantial settlement amounts and verdicts won in trials. In addition, a good New York asbestos attorney should offer a contingency-based payment plan. This means that you only pay only if they win your case.

Bring all documents that pertain to your condition and exposure during the initial consultation. You may bring medical records, including chest x-rays as well as the results of tests. Your attorney can then review this information and determine whether you are eligible for compensation.

They can also assist you to in filing an asbestos lawsuit against the party responsible that could include asbestos product manufacturers and asbestos insurance companies and construction firms that handled asbestos-containing materials improperly. They can assist you in deciding which defendants to include in your lawsuit, and will explain how the law impacts your chances of obtaining a fair settlement.

In many cases it will be necessary for your asbestos attorney to employ experts to prove the cause of your condition by exposure to asbestos. Experts will prepare reports or testify at trials and depositions. They can help prove the causality of an injury which is a crucial factor in obtaining a fair injury settlement.

Asbestos litigation is subject to a variety of statutes and rules that differ from state to state. Some of these include the requirements for medical professionals, minimum medical requirements, rules for two diseases, expedited scheduling, and joinders. New York is one of the states that has passed asbestos-related legislation, like the James L. Zadroga 9/11 Health & Compensation Act, which was designed to assist first responders who suffered health conditions due to their work at the World Trade Center after the attacks.

Expertise in Asbestos cases

Asbestos is a fibrous rock utilized for its durability, flexibility and resistance to heat and chemicals. It was widely employed in commercial and industrial applications throughout the 20th century, including insulation for pipes, fireproofing materials, cements and plasters, and car brakes. Asbestos exposure could cause serious illnesses and injuries including mesothelioma. Families of victims could be entitled to compensation from asbestos-related companies that have intentionally exposed their employees to this dangerous substance.

Asbestos lawyers can assist victims receive the maximum amount of compensation available to them through a lawsuit or trust fund claim. An attorney with experience in asbestos litigation can provide a clear explanation of state laws and negotiate with defendants and take the case to trial if necessary. Mesothelioma lawyers can also spot unfair tactics used by companies and protect their client's rights.

National firms that focus on mesothelioma cases are aware of how local and state courts handle these kinds of claims. They are able to file the lawsuit in the state most likely to produce the best results for their clients. For instance, New York is a popular place for plaintiffs to file asbestos lawsuits due to its high rates of asbestos exposure. A law firm that practices nationwide will have offices across several states, and will send their lawyers to meet with their clients from anywhere in the country.

In certain states there are law firms that specialize in mesothelioma serve as National Coordinating Counsel for Fortune 500 companies involved in multi-jurisdictional litigation. This means that the firm is able to manage local and regional counsel to ensure a consistent and cost-effective defense across the nation.

Ability to Negotiate

A lawyer who is knowledgeable in asbestos litigation will be able to bargain with the companies involved in your case. This is crucial because many victims don't want to go to trial. They prefer to settle. This will allow them to avoid the anxiety of a trial and enable them to receive their compensation earlier than they would otherwise. Trials are public, and they can help them keep their privacy. It is possible that the companies involved in a trial may be hesitant to risk their name being associated with an incident, since it could harm their reputation.

In order to receive fair compensation for an asbestos claim it is necessary to conduct a lot of data gathering and research. Your lawyer will look over your medical records, employment record (if you were in the military), receipts, bills and other documents to build a strong case. This could be a lengthy process, and your lawyer will be at your side throughout the entire process.

After gathering the necessary information the lawyer will file a lawsuit on your behalf. They will then go to work to determine who is responsible for your injuries. These could include former employers, property owners, and the manufacturers of asbestos-related items or equipment. Your lawyer will also investigate possible asbestos trust funds you may be eligible to claim.

The discovery process plays a big part in the settlement negotiations. During this process, your attorney will request documents from the defendants in your case. They will also conduct depositions which are sworn declarations that could be used in your trial. Your lawyer will prepare the deposition ahead of time and be at your side throughout the process.

You may be entitled to compensation. If you're successful in getting a settlement you can use the funds to cover medical expenses as well as emotional trauma and loss of quality of life. If you're suing for a loved one's benefit the settlement may also be used to cover funeral and burial costs.
